In this paper, the indirect boundary integral method is applied to the singular elastic stress analysis of an electric conductor with a crack in the uniform magnetic field. The simple-layer potentials and the double-layer potentials are used as the solution. The volumetric integrals, involving an electromagnetic body force, are transformed to surface integrals under uniform magnetic field and steady-state current field. As a concrete example, the ring-shaped crack in an infinite body is treated, and the stress intensity factor and the displacement on the crack surface are obtained.
